About Bibury House
Bibury House is a one-bedroom mid-terrace house in Weston, Bath, Bath (BA1 4DR). It has a recorded floor area of 35 m² (around 377 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1976-1982 and council tax band A. At 35 m² this is the smallest unit on EPC record across Bibury House (35–45 m²). The building's EPC ratings span D to B across 11 units on file. Other recorded features include notable views. The latest certificate (August 2015) shows a C (score 72). The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since June 2009. Between certificates, main heating went from Poor to Average;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Average and window ef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 81). Main heating runs on electricity. The latest certificate is from August 2015,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
At 35 m² it's 17.6%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(43 m² median across 10 EPCs). Across 2016–2020, sale prices on this property compounded at 1.9%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£177,000 is 10.6% above the 2020 sale price. Sold July 2020 for £160,000.
